Historical Development
Card counting evolved from simple observation techniques developed in the 1960s by Edward Thorp and others who applied mathematical principles to blackjack. The technique demonstrated that casino games, previously thought to be purely games of chance, could be analyzed through probability theory. This breakthrough led to revolutionary changes in how casinos operate and manage their games.
Modern Countermeasures
Contemporary casinos employ sophisticated countermeasures including continuous shuffle machines, deck penetration monitoring, frequent deck changes, and advanced surveillance systems. Understanding these countermeasures provides valuable insight into the ongoing technological and strategic battle between gaming institutions and advantage play techniques. Most modern casinos make card counting practically impossible through a combination of procedural and technological methods.
The Mathematics Behind the Methods
Card counting relies on probability theory and statistical analysis. By tracking high and low cards in relation to deck composition, players theoretically could gain marginal advantages. However, modern casino practices have made this impractical. The mathematical education derived from studying card counting principles applies to numerous fields beyond gaming, including risk assessment, data analysis, and strategic decision-making.
